Subject: [PATCH 4/6 v3] powerpc: move linux pte/hugepte search to more generic file
Date: Tue, 6 Aug 2013 17:01:12 +0530	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<1375788674-13140-5-git-send-email-Bharat.Bhushan@freescale.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<1375788674-13140-1-git-send-email-Bharat.Bhushan@freescale.com>

Linux pte search functions find_linux_pte_or_hugepte() and
find_linux_pte() have nothing specific to 64bit anymore.
So they are move from pgtable-ppc64.h to asm/pgtable.h

diff --git a/arch/powerpc/include/asm/pgtable.h b/arch/powerpc/include/asm/pgtable.h
index b6293d2..690c8c2 100644
--- a/arch/powerpc/include/asm/pgtable.h
+++ b/arch/powerpc/include/asm/pgtable.h
@@ -217,6 +217,43 @@ extern int gup_hugepd(hugepd_t *hugepd, unsigned pdshift, unsigned long addr,
 
 extern int gup_hugepte(pte_t *ptep, unsigned long sz, unsigned long addr,
 		       unsigned long end, int write, struct page **pages, int *nr);
+
+/*
+ * find_linux_pte returns the address of a linux pte for a given
+ * effective address and directory.  If not found, it returns zero.
+ */
+static inline pte_t *find_linux_pte(pgd_t *pgdir, unsigned long ea)
+{
+	pgd_t *pg;
+	pud_t *pu;
+	pmd_t *pm;
+	pte_t *pt = NULL;
+
+	pg = pgdir + pgd_index(ea);
+	if (!pgd_none(*pg)) {
+		pu = pud_offset(pg, ea);
+		if (!pud_none(*pu)) {
+			pm = pmd_offset(pu, ea);
+			if (pmd_present(*pm))
+				pt = pte_offset_kernel(pm, ea);
+		}
+	}
+	return pt;
+}
+
+#ifdef CONFIG_HUGETLB_PAGE
+pte_t *find_linux_pte_or_hugepte(pgd_t *pgdir, unsigned long ea,
+				 unsigned *shift);
+#else
+static inline pte_t *find_linux_pte_or_hugepte(pgd_t *pgdir, unsigned long ea,
+					       unsigned *shift)
+{
+	if (shift)
+		*shift = 0;
+	return find_linux_pte(pgdir, ea);
+}
+#endif /* !CONFIG_HUGETLB_PAGE */
+
 #endif /* __ASSEMBLY__ */
 
 #endif /* __KERNEL__ */
